What's the work-life balance like at Starr Insurance?
Strengths in manageable hours, supportive managers, and accessible time off coexist with reports of heavy workloads, operational friction, and limited flexibility in certain areas. Together, these dynamics suggest a highly team-dependent experience where balance is attainable on well-run teams but challenging in functions with intense demand and stricter on-site expectations.
Positive Themes About Starr Insurance
-
Workload Manageability: Feedback suggests some teams operate on standard office hours with low stress, making day-to-day demands feel manageable. Certain roles describe steady or laid-back rhythms when priorities and support structures are clear.
-
Time Off Access: Feedback suggests access to PTO and occasional additional time off for strong performance supports recovery and balance. In lower-pressure teams, time off practices appear to complement a manageable cadence.
-
Manager Support: Feedback suggests flexible, friendly managers and supportive teammates help sustain reasonable hours in select groups. Positive local leadership is described as enabling balance even in fast-paced settings.
Considerations About Starr Insurance
-
Workload or Staffing: Feedback suggests some departments face heavy workloads and long hours that feel intense or overwhelming. Work that cannot be finished within standard hours and reports of high-pressure environments indicate resourcing strain.
-
Process Burden: Feedback suggests faulty systems, excessive meetings, and frequent internal changes drive rework and slow progress. The need to triple-check tasks and the absence of overtime options make completion within set hours difficult.
-
Remote or Hybrid Limitations: Feedback suggests rigid in‑office mandates and limited or no work‑from‑home options reduce flexibility. Required onsite presence is seen as adding rigidity to already busy schedules.
